Transaction 5551072c8279f00e785fb42ed0da2f3872f220e344904452034f6c91e1a1376f
1 Input
1 Output
-
5551072c8279f00e785fb42ed0da2f3872f220e344904452034f6c91e1a1376f:0
- value
- 63979756
- script pubkey
- OP_0 OP_PUSHBYTES_32 8c5840f2ef9cb4ec5dac105ad174fa32fbcfeb0995b6ccc5e77050bd46e22fa4
- address
- bc1q33vypuh0nj6wchdvzpddza86xtaul6cfjkmve308wpgt63hz97jq2tpdw9